我的第一个PHP连接MS SQL2000示例
在写示例之前将需要配置的配置好然后代码会报错
说mssql_connect不存在 原因是php.ini没有将mssql前面的;去掉。
01.<?
02.$conn=ms sql_c onnect("lo calho st","fabuzhan","fabuzhanfabuzhan"); //链接SQLS ERVER
03.$dbname=mssql_select_db("fabuzhan")or die("数据库不存在或不可用".ms sql_error()); //选择数据库
04.$sql="select*from GameInfo"; //执行SQL语句
05.$result=ms sql_query($sql);
06.echo "<tab le b order=1>";
07.while($row=ms sql_fetch_array($res ult)) //循环输出
08.{
09.$i d=$ro w[0];
10.$Game_Name=$row[1];
11.$Game_Ip=$row[2];
12.echo"<tr>";
13.echo"<td>$id</td>";
14.e c ho"<td>$Ga me_N ame</td>";
15.e c ho "<td>$Ga me_Ip</td>";
16.echo "</tr>";
17.}
18.echo"</table>";
19.?>
20.
复制代码解析
代码很简单也很容易懂。mssql_connect();这个函数有三个变量 loc alho st本机 fabuzhan数据库用户名fabuzh anfab uzhan此用户密码。mssql_select_db()读取那个数据库-数据库名称。
$result=mssql_query($sql);执行sql语句返回执行结果。while($row=mss ql_fe tch_array($res ult))将结果装载一个array中然后循环显示出来。
01.$id=$row[0];
02.$Ga me_N ame=$row[1];
03.$Ga me_Ip=$ro w[2];
复制代码定义对应的字段。
01.e c ho"<td>$i d</td>";
02.e cho"<td>$G ame_N a me</td>";
03.e c ho"<td>$Ga me_Ip</td>";
复制代码输出对应的变量。
----------------------------------------------------------------------------------------------
读取表内条数(执行sql语句返回object)
01.$sql="select count(*)from[GameInfo] ";
02.$result=mssq l_query($sq l);
03.$row=ms sq l_fetc h_row($re sult);
04.$a mo unt=$ro w[0];
05.echo$amount;
文章来源 http://www.alexaz.com
iWebFusion(iWFHosting)在部落分享过很多次了,这是成立于2001年的老牌国外主机商H4Y旗下站点,提供的产品包括虚拟主机、VPS和独立服务器租用等等,其中VPS主机基于KVM架构,数据中心可选美国洛杉矶、北卡、本德、蒙蒂塞洛等。商家独立服务器可选5个不同机房,最低每月57美元起,而大流量10Gbps带宽服务器也仅149美元起。首先我们分享几款常规服务器配置信息,以下机器可选择5...
hostslim美国独立日活动正在进行中,针对一款大硬盘荷兰专用服务器:双E5-2620v2/4x 1TB SATA硬盘,活动价60美元月。HostSlim荷兰服务器允许大人内容,不过只支持电汇、信用卡和比特币付款,商家支持7天内退款保证,有需要欧洲服务器的可以入手试试,记得注册的时候选择中国,这样不用交20%的税。hostslim怎么样?HostSlim是一家成立于2008年的荷兰托管服务器商,...
HostKvm是一家成立于2013年的国外VPS服务商,产品基于KVM架构,数据中心包括日本、新加坡、韩国、美国、俄罗斯、中国香港等多个地区机房,均为国内直连或优化线路,延迟较低,适合建站或者远程办公等。本月,商家旗下俄罗斯、新加坡、美国、香港等节点带宽进行了大幅度升级,俄罗斯机房国内电信/联通直连,CN2线路,150Mbps(原来30Mbps)带宽起,目前俄罗斯和香港高防节点5折骨折码继续优惠中...